Output 75220e8fc5ff10605cacaa81f27514846a0395044d85e19156648ca04dd274b0:186

value
64278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90e0130037080649e3377d729041cb72677ca6c8 OP_EQUAL
address
3Eu3f7kbFkiMSAyng2or6Ly7r5RzWRNBcH
transaction
75220e8fc5ff10605cacaa81f27514846a0395044d85e19156648ca04dd274b0
spent
true